Masseter muscle
Action: elevation of mandible
Origin: from zygomatic arch
Insertion: masseteric fossa and adjacent portions of mandible
Temporalis muscle
Action: elevates mandible
Origin: temporal bone and zygomatic arch
Insertion: Coronoid process of mandible
Parotid Duct
proximal to masseter muscle, midpoint anterior surface of gland
Parotid Salivary Gland
Ventral to ear, large, diffuse, lobulated structure
Mandibular Salivary Gland
ventral to the parotid and posterior to angular process of mandible. Lobulated, less diffuse, smoother and ore well-defined.
